Grove mosfet enables you to control higher voltage project, say 15vdc, with low voltage, say 5v, on microcontroller. Pololu dual g2 highpower motor driver 24v18 shield for arduino this shield makes it easy to control two highpower dc motors with your arduino or arduinocompatible board. The device incorporates a dual monolithic high side driver and two low side switches. For this sparkfun monster moto shield, theyve replaced the l298 hbridge with a pair of vnh2sp30 fullbridge motor drivers. This guide is not intended to be a beginner guide for developing for arduino. The dual monster moto shield vnh2sp30 dc motor driver 2x14a peak 30a is essentially a ramped up version of our ardumoto motor driver shield. It uses four international rectifier ips6044 four channel fullyprotected high side mosfet switch ics. Standard iic i2c tb6612 mosfet stepper motor pca9685 pwm. Bldc shield for arduino with tle9879qxa40 getting started. This shield allows you to use a computer power supply or other power source to use your arduino to switch high current. Dc switching of up to 40v5a using an dedicated external power supply or up to 12v2. Dec 27, 2018 this is essentially a ramped up version of sparkfuns ardumoto motor driver shield. Pololu dual g2 highpower motor driver 24v14 shield for arduino.
Due to the pchannel high side switch a charge pump is not needed. If you added a 9v driver you could effectively halve the resistance and therefore your i2r losses. I really like that you made a jumper to allow the mosfets to be. Power mosfets can often be driven directly from the arduino.
We use cookies to ensure that we give you the best experience on our website. With rfp30n06le mosfets, you can sparkfun power driver shield kit dev10618 sparkfun electronics. Using mosfet transistors to control large loads with an arduino. Building the mosfet driver shield affordable reflectance. The tb6612 mosfet drivers on the newer shield have a max switch. The modular design includes plug in stepper drivers and extruder control. Mosfet button irf520 mosfet driver module for arduino arm raspberry pi. For this monster moto shield, it is replaced the l298 hbridge with a pair of vnh2sp30 fullbridge motor drivers. Overview the original adafruit motorshield kit is one of our most beloved kits, which is why we decided to make something even better.
You can also power this device from your arduino to. The board features maxims max7219, a legendary led driver that simplifies the process of controlling multiple leds in matrix or numeric display form. Instead of a l293d darlington driver, we now have the tb6612 mosfet driver. Put a shield around the cable tinfoil and ground it, and you should be good. At some point in arduino, you are going to want to leave the calm waters of blinking an led and control something a little more powerful. The g2 family of dual highpower motor driver shields features pairs of discrete mosfet hbridges designed to drive two large brushed dc motors. Stumbled upon mosfet metaloxidesemiconductor fieldeffect transistor but find it complex to understand what it is and how to use it with arduino. We kept the ability to drive up to 4 dc motors or 2 stepper motors, but added many improvements. Micro usb wemos esp32 18650 battery shield v3 esp32 for arduino raspberry pi. Mosfet button irf520 mosfet driver module for arduino arm raspberry pi 1pcs5pcs home mosfet button irf520 mosfet driver module for arduino arm raspberry pi 1pcs5pcs.
Mosfet button irf520 mosfet driver module for arduino arm. Arduino is a great way for todays novices to start to learn how to write and run codes that interact with the external world. Cjrslrb 6pcs irf520 mosfet driver module for arduino. They can be used with an arduino or compatible board as a shield, or they can be used as generalpurpose motor drivers without an arduino. Jun 30, 2014 a demonstration on how to connect a large mosfet to an arduino for control of a large motor.
Do i need to use a mosfet gate driver in order to achieve better performance of the dcmotor. Today we are going to talk about another way of doing just that, this time with an nchannel mosfet metaloxidesemiconductor field. Motor drivers sparkfun ardumoto is a dualmotor controller shield for arduino that can control two dc motors. Reprap arduino mega pololu shield, or ramps for short. Jan 21, 2016 as far as tasks go, driving motors is one of the most fundamental and so there are many off the shelf solutions to help you do so. Its twin discrete mosfet hbridges support a wide 6. The maximum power the motor uses during operation is not higher than 18 w if yes, what mosfet gate driver should i use in this case. In this diy session, we make an arduino motor driver shield to drive dc motors, stepper motor and servo motor. This is an isolated gate driverbased n channel mosfet arduino nano shield based on si8261acc, which can be used in various applications like dc motor driver, solenoid driver, led driver, bulb driver and heater driver, with 3a fast switching diode provided across the output for an inductive load which protects the circuit from back emf. Four versions are available so you can pick the one with the appropriate operating voltage range and output current.
Arduino 4 motor driver shield uge electronics egypt. If youd like to make your own shield, you may want to start with the eagle files for an existing shield. The driver circuit is designed around three mosfet for three different led red, green and blue. Wiring mosfet module board on higher loads with motor. Ikea led dioder strips controlled using arduino uno and. This halfbridge driver based on ir2104 gate driver ic and n channel dpak mosfet, the ir2104 is a high voltage, high speed power mosfet driver with independent high and low side referenced output channels. L293d is a monolithic integrated, high voltage, high current, 4channel driver. If youve been working with the arduino, you probably know how often it is required to use a motor with it, especially in robotic projects. Lm yn motor stepper servo robot shield v2 with pwm driver. The arduino motor shield allows you to control dc motors and read encoders. Cheap leonardo r3, buy quality mosfet driver directly from china uno r3 suppliers. Transistors can be used as a switch using the arduino s digi.
The very cheap motor shield with two l293d chips originally designed by adafruit can drive four motors, but it uses many pins. Compare to the relay module, mosfet power controller is compatible with arduino, raspberry pi, lattepanda and other microcontroller, supports 3. Arduino forum using arduino general electronics can an arduino switch this igbt. One of the easiest and inexpensive way to do that is to interface l293d motor driver shield with arduino. A demonstration on how to connect a large mosfet to an arduino for control of a large motor. Arduino shield designed for tft lcd display with ra8875 controller board 1. These will be installed on the arduino mega shield, which plugs directly into the arduino mega control board.
Ive designed an open source arduino shield to utilize three mosfets, which can be used to control motors, solenoids, or even the three channels of an rgb led string. Purpose is pull down arduino floating voltage when reset or not defined pin mode. Arduino pin 5, 6 and 9 is connected to these three mosfet gate as shown in circuit diagram. The motor control shield adds powerful motor control to the arduino projects. We have upgraded the shield kit to make the bestest, easiest way to drive dc and stepper motors. If you continue to use this site we will assume that you are happy with it. Pololu dual g2 highpower motor driver 24v14 shield for. Here two l293d motor driver ics are used for driving motors and an 8bit shift register for controlling them. Pulsing the input to the mosfet to 12 v will make the spark plug spark. Hvic and latch immune cmos technologies enable ruggedized monolithic construction. Standard iic i2c tb6612 mosfet stepper motor pca9685 pwm servo driver shield v2 for arduino robot pwm uno mega r3 replace l293d enjoy free shipping worldwide.
Based on the l298 hbridge, the sparkfun ardumoto can drive up to 2 amps per channel. Arduino out on the schematic to 12 v connect it to the arduino. Using irf520 mosfet switch button to turn on or off dc load. A mosfet is an ideal type of transistor for this application, and can handle several amps of current and up to 30 volts. What is mosfet transistor and how to use with arduino. It is designed to fit the entire electronics needed for a reprap in one small package for low cost. Eventually you are going to find yourself holding a 12v solenoid, motor, or light and wondering how the heck am i supposed to control this. An nchannel mosfet is used as a low side driver, that is, it is designed to sink current. Descriptionvnh2sp30 is a full bridge motor driver intended for a wide range of automotive applications. Sparkfun power driver shield kit dev10618 sparkfun. Its a fullfeatured motor shield perfect for many robot and cnc projects.
Motherboards free delivery possible on eligible purchases. Motor stepper servo robot shield v2 with pwm driver shield for arduino, tb6612 mosfet driver. Dec 26, 2014 using mosfet transistors to control large loads with an arduino. This is an isolated gate driver based n channel mosfet arduino nano shield based on si8261acc, which can be used in various applications like dc motor driver, solenoid driver, led driver, bulb driver and heater driver, with 3a fast switching diode provided across the output for an inductive load which protects the circuit from back emf. L293d motor driver shield for arduino arduino forum. But now i am testing without arduino, as control signal i use 3,3v and when the cround with pull down resistors is not connected to ground of 3,3v power supply all output pins goes highso ok i was thinking udn2981 needs pulldown as well. The board takes its power from the same vin line as the arduino board, includes blue and yellow leds to indicate active direction, and all driver lines are diodeprotected from back emf. Here two l293d motor driver ics are used for driving motors and an 8bit. Arduino pins work with voltages 0v 5v and maximum current that can pass trough them is 20 ma. The shield can be controlled with the general logic ioports of a microcontroller. For a similar product in a handy arduino shield format, please see the ndrive shield. Sparkfun mini fet shield dev09627 sparkfun electronics. A mosfet driver like the drv8833 works better with 6v, because it has a low voltage drop. This is an isolated gate driverbased n channel mosfet arduino nano shield based on si8261acc, which can be used in various applications like dc motor.
The high side driver switch is designed using the stmicro. With rfp30n06le mosfets, you can easily control a lot of current directly from your arduino. Not to worry, in todays guide, well go through the basics of mosfet, its working principle, and how you can use it with an arduino board. This has the pchannel mosfets that control the plusside voltage to the leds, through the columns of the led matrix. In small rc toys with four aa batteries, sometimes a hbridge is made is transistors instead of using a special driver chip. Building the mosfet driver shield this instruction step documents the building of the highside driver controller. Its main purpose is to provide a lowcost way to drive a dc motor for robotics applications, but. Sparkfun power driver shield kit sparkfun electronics. Diy arduino motor driver shield use arduino for projects. Do note that this guide will aim to explain mosfet through the simplest way possible. Arduino nano can be used to generate onoff signal or pwm for speed control. The mosfet is turned on whenever there is a high logic level on the selected pin, and turned off when there is a low logic level on it. This arduino compatible motor driver shield is a fullfeatured product that it can be used to drive 4 dc motor or two 4wire steppers and two 5v servos.
This shield will make quick work of your next robotics project. Sparkfun power driver shield kit dev10618 sparkfun electronics. Mosfet solidstate high dc current switching arduino. Best part is it all runs off the 12vdc power supply in the dioder set. I want to check with you circuit experts whether i am on the right track with mosfet drivers. The module is designed to switch heavy dc loads from a single digital pin of your microcontroller. Ramps interfaces an arduino mega with the powerful arduino mega platform and has plenty room for expansion. Eventually you are going to find yourself holding a 12v solenoid, motor, or light and wondering how the heck am i supposed to control this from my arduino. Adafruit motorstepperservo shield for arduino v2 kit v2. For a similar product in a handy arduino shield format, please see the n. Somebody on facebook recently asked about finding an easytouse shield helpful for experimenting with arduino wherein he wants to try a single one instead of a number of luxurious shields. The mosfet shield is the power driver shield from and is pretty simple to solder together. They have the form factor of an arduino shield, so they can plug directly into an arduino or compatible board, such as the astar 32u4 prime, but they also break out all of the motor driver pins along the left side of the board to enable use as a generalpurpose motor driver without an arduino.
This shield makes it easy to control two highpower dc motors with your arduino or arduino compatible board. Theyve also beefed up the support circuitry so this board is. This design is ideal for anyone developing a display application. Schematic the advantage of a lowside driver is that you can control more than the 5v on the arduino output pin, without extra components. Note that the space between pins 7 and 8 is not the standard 0. Irf520 mosfet driver module for arduino arm raspberry pi. Hbridge motor controller with ir2110 mosfet driver duration. Its main purpose is to provide a lowcost way to drive a dc motor for robotics applications, but the module can be used to control most. Each features one pchannel high side mosfet and one nchannel low side mosfet with an integrated driver ic in one package. Experimenting with driving it directly from an arduino output pin or some pullup pulldown scheme to 12vgnd is. Wgcd 10 pcs irf520 mosfet driver module for arduino raspberry pi. Getting started with the arduino library the following guide uses the official arduino desktop ide to create and run arduino projects.
Additionally, a number of arduino expansion boards can be added to the system as. And thats it youve created a highside pchannel mosfet driver circuit. You could build such a driver from two mosfet s or bjts or you can buy a dedicated driver. Instead of a l293d darlington driver, we now have the tb6612 mosfet drivers with 1. After doing some research this appears to be a reasonable circuit for an nchannel mosfet driver. L293d motor driver shield for arduino buy online at low price. Motor stepper servo robot shield v2 with pwm driver shield. Isolated gate mosfet driver based dc motor and solenoid. Compatible with arduino uno and arduino mega, this motor driver shield can operate 4 dc motors or 1 stepper motor and 2 servo motors at a time. So check out this list of 10 best motor drivers for arduino and let us know your favourite arduino driver in the comments section. As an extension of the same can we control four computer cooling fans with pwm ip to pwm op of arduino uno also using the lcd shield with buttons to set individual speed for each fan. It drives the dc motor and stepper with the l293d, and it drives the servo with arduino pin9 and pin10. Overview adafruit motor shield v2 adafruit learning system. The drivers offer basic current sensing and current limiting functionality, and they accept ultrasonic pwm frequencies for quieter.
For this sparkfun monster moto shield, theyve replaced the l298 hbridge with a pair of vnh2sp30 full. Tutorial y soluciones ir2110 drivers mosfet e igbt. Mosfet is also a kind of switch, but its switching frequency can reach up to 5mhz, much faster than a normal mechanical relay. In one of our previous tutorial, we learned how to control small motors with a transistor, but what if you want to control a much bigger one. Isolated gate mosfet driver based dc motor and solenoid driver. The modular design includes plug in stepper drivers and extruder control electronics on an arduino mega shield for easy service, part replacement, upgradeability and expansion. Using the onboard pwm driver chip pca9685pw, it can handle all the motor on the i2c bus and speed control, due to the characteristics of i2c, you can also connect other i2c devices or shield to the same pin, so it can and arduino crowduino compatible. These will be installed on the arduino mega shield, which plugs directly into the. I need help for the arduino l293d motor driver shield, how much is the. Either an arduino uno or the xmc4700 relax kit from infineon can be used as the master. Irf520 mosfet driver module is a breakout board for the ifr520 mosfet transistor.
Getting started with the arduino multifunction shield. Arduino mosfet led driver circuit engineering projects. On board of the motor control shield are three ifx007t novalithic. No standard accessory name quantity 1 eastrising arduino shield 1 1. Arduino 4 motor driver shield ardshd4mot arduino shield a motor driver shield for arduino boards that can control up to 4 bidirectional dc motors with individual 8bit speed selection, or 2 stepper motors unipolar or bipolar with single coil, d.
1362 340 1324 1431 949 766 512 1538 990 844 417 911 314 1382 1478 607 504 710 1146 810 922 306 1182 912 121 822 1221 756 1461 475 846 975